Il problema è proprio lo standard, non so quanto i vendor browser commerciali potranno trovare un accordo su HTML5 senza tirare fuori qualcosa parac....a tipo DRM.
::::::::::::::::::::::::::
Claudio Garau
Seguimi su Twitter: @ClaudioGarau
Autore corsi Corso PHP - Creazione di siti dinamici,
Corso Linux - Guida completa al sistema open e
Corso MySQL - gestione del database open-source
Corso Java - Programmazione OOP in ambiente Java SUN
per Mrwcorsi.it
Siti
PHP, Linux and more :: La Via delle Arti Marziali
Tutti gli standards esistenti sono validi a parer mio, la domanda da farsi è:
- è possibile portare tutte le strutture informatiche allo stesso livello in modo da renderle standardizzate e quindi gestibili nel miglior modo possibile in tutti i modi (linguaggi?) per tutti?
Se si allora si procede all'avanzamento vero e proprio della tecnologia.
Nonostante l'avanzamento della tecnologia stessa (sia la progettazione di un linguaggio che l'implementazione nelle varie piattaforme) sia costante, c'è da tenere conto che (secondo me giustamente) non tutti i sistemi sono compatibili, quindi penso che si debba si avvantaggiare e sostenere l'avanzamento della stessa, ma si debba supportare anche le vecchie tecnologie (ci sono molti enti che utilizzano computer con Windows XP con IE6) e progettare per quest'ultime un avanzamento a livello informatico deve anche promettere e mantenere la certezza della retrocompatibilità con i dati trattati.
Solo quando saranno provati ed affermati tutti i vantaggi di tali evoluzioni allora le strutture potranno procedere all'avanzamento.
Io per adesso non mi sto strettamente interessando ad html 5 ma solo perchè sono dietro ad imparare il php, ma prova a pensare:
Se avessi la certezza che in tutto il mondo esistesse un solo linguaggio, e che tutti i sistemi esistenti lo supportino a pieno, pensa a quali vantaggi potresti avere, basterebbe a chiunque imparare un solo linguaggio e tutti risolverebbero i loro problemi in un batter d'occhio ma l'avanzamento della tecnologia sarebbe limitato, quindi di linguaggi ne esistono tantissimi (sia web che non) ed è giusto che sia così perchè ognuno può scegliere quale implementare al meglio e in che modo, allora esistono gli standards, queste linee guida che per ogni linguaggio cercano di standardizzare le loro caratteristiche per rendere la compatibilità e la retrocompatibilità massima.
Per capire il punto di vista delle strutture
Pensa la cosa come se tu fossi un muratore, sei abituato a fare un muro in un certo modo e stai lavorando alla strutura di un ospedale, poi arriva un altro muratore e ti dice: ma guarda che questo muro è meglio farlo in quest'altro modo.
tu giustamente cosa fai? domandi!
Sei sicuro che sia meglio? guarda che qui dentro ci vanno delle persone! ho bisogno della certezza che se tu mi dici che fare un muro in quest'altro modo, poi regga!
Quindi?
Quindi fai tu il muro con il modo tuo, e se vedo che regge allora lo faccio anche io, finchè non lo fai io rimango con la mia VECCHIA MANIERA (che sarebbero le "vecchie" tecnologie nel paragone.
(scusate l'esempio idiota, non mi veniva in mente altro XD)
Alla fine non la possiamo nemmeno chiamare diffidenza perchè è giusto si implementare una tecnologia moderna si, ma solo se questa mi da delle garanzie.
Vabè ho fatto un poema, spero di esservi stato utile.
Ciao a tutti e buona permanenza sul sito ^^
Jonn
ciao
se da certi punti di vista puoi aver ragione (sarebbe tutto più facile con una standardizzazione comune),
una standardizzazione troppo rigida rischia di bloccare le novità (buone o cattive che siano).
se tutti i bw si attengono allo standard e un pinco pallo qualsiasi inventa/si sogna di notte/scopre un tag miracoloso, quanto tempo passerebbe prima che tale tag venga adottato da tutti i bw diventando a sua volta uno standard.
senza contare che se tutti i bw seguissero pedissequamente le stesso standard sarebbero uguali tra loro, quindi ne basterebbe uno e, quando ci si riduce ad uno solo, questo può fare il bello e cattivo tempo che vuole (o così o pomì).
l'unica cosa, a mio parere, importante sarebbe la retrocompatibilità in modo che, se non si ha voglia o non si può o..., quello che hai fatto funziona (forse un po peggio) lo stesso senza dover spendere (tempo e/o denaro) per gli aggiornamenti.
Condivido, è solo che alcuni punti di vista non li avevo presi proprio in considerazione, grazie ^^.
ciao
guarda che è solo una mia opinione, che vale comunque non solo per l'html, ma php, msql... e tutti i programmi di uso comune.
anzi aggiungo una domanda: quante "migliorie" servono veramente o non sono solo con un fine "commerciale"?